Productivity and nutritional value of 28 alfalfa varieties in the Yanmenguan area of Shanxi province

Abstract: Twenty-eight alfalfa (Medicago sativa) varieties were studied in Yanmenguan, Shanxi province. The growth rate, leaf∶stem ratio, plant height and hay yield were measured by conventional methods in two consecutive years. In addition, herbage nutritional qualities were measured by near infrared reflectance spectroscopy. Key results were: 1) The growth rate of M. sativa cv. Adrendin were the highest at 2.78 and 3.19 cm·d-1 in 2015 and 2016 respectively. The leaf∶stem ratio of M. sativa cv. WL363HQ was the highest at 0.84 and 0.97 in 2015 and 2016 respectively. 2) The plant height of M. sativa cv. WL298HQ was the highest at 54.90 cm in 2015; The plant height of M. sativa cv. Magnum VII was the highest at 84.27 cm in 2016. The hay yield of M. sativa cv. Lumu No.2 was the highest at 6961.81 kg·hm-2 in 2015, and the hay yield of M. sativa cv. Magnum VII was the highest at 8587.63 kg·hm-2 in 2016. 3) The crude protein, crude ash and ether extract of M. sativa cv.Victorian were the highest at 26.80%, 10.20% and 2.34%; The dry matter percent of Zhaodong was the highest at 94.55%; The acid detergent fiber and neutral detergent fiber of M. sativa cv. Concept were the lowest at 27.18% and 33.31%, respectively. The rumen undegradable protein of M. sativa cv. Ladak was the highest at 22.27%. The dry matter digestibility of M. sativa cv. Concept was the highest at 79.93%. In this evaluation, M. sativa cv. Victorian, M. sativa cv. Concept, M. sativa cv. WL298HQ, M. sativa cv. SK3010 and M. sativa cv. Magnum VII, outperformed other varieties, which indicates that these five varieties are suitable for use in the Yanmenguan region of Shanxi province.
